Raj Kapoor was one of the central figures of 20th-century Hindi cinema, working as an actor, director and producer. As the founder of R. K. Films, he established himself as a star and a maker of both popular and personal films, with productions that influenced the industry through narrative, visual and musical innovations. Inspired by Charlie Chaplin, he created characters with traits of the poetic bungler, most notably in Awaara (1951), Shree 420 (1955) and Mera Naam Joker (1970), works that combined melody, social critique and melodrama. Awaara, besides being a domestic success, achieved international recognition and his performance in it has been cited among the greatest in world cinema by international publications. His films crossed borders, enjoying commercial success across parts of Asia, the Middle East, the Caribbean, Africa and the Soviet bloc, which broadened his cultural influence. Institutionally, he received major Indian honors, including the Padma Bhushan (1971) and, posthumously, the Dadasaheb Phalke Award (1988), acknowledging his artistic legacy and lasting contribution to Indian cinema.
